A degree in Biological Sciences with a pre-occupational therapy concentration prepares students for admission to graduate programs in occupational therapy and related health fields. The curriculum emphasizes a strong foundation in the biological sciences, human anatomy and physiology, and the physical and behavioral sciences that support therapeutic practice.

Program Requirements:

  1. Completion of the Bonaventure Program and requirements for undergraduate degrees.
  2. The student needs a minimum of 39 semester hours at the 300-400 level (all courses) to receive a degree.
  3. PHI 323 - EW: Bioethics  is strongly recommended.
  4. Internships with local occupational therapists are strongly recommended.
  5. Students need a Cumulative Major GPA of 2.0 and no more than 2 major courses below a C to receive a degree. Major courses are all courses listed in section G of the degree checklist.
